星辰大海


CSS3渐变─Gradient

SS3发布很久了,现在在国外的一些页面上常能看到他的身影,这让我羡慕已久,只可惜在国内为了兼容IE,让这一项技术受到很大的限制,很多Web前端人员都望而止步。虽然如此但还是有很多朋友在钻研CSS3在web中的应用,为了不被淘汰,我也开始向CSS3进发,争取跟上技术的前沿。从现在开始我会不断的发...

javascript:多重条件判断

javascript 是一门精巧的语言,可大可小,可伸可缩,如意金箍棒一般,运用恰当,可敌千夫。比如一个场景,有的人要写上百行代码,但是有的人寥寥几笔即可实现,思路就在弹指间。要想学好一门语言,就要掌握其要义,归纳其精髓,方可如鱼得水,运筹帷幄。 js在开发大型组件库的时候经常会碰到很多的逻...

前端开发常用工具

1.Firebughttp://getfirebug.com/ 最流行的前端开发工具 2.HttpWatchhttp://www.httpwatch.com/ 集成在IE和Firefox上的监听HTTP和HTTPS的工具 3.Fiddlerhttp://www.fiddler2.com/f...

HTML5--本地存储Web Storage

Web Storage功能,顾名思义,就是在Web上针对客户端本地储存数据的功能,具体来说Web Storage分为两种; sessionStorage:将数据保存在session对象中,所谓session是指用户在浏览某个网站时,从进入网站到浏览器关闭所经过的这段时间,也就是用户浏览这个网...

JS封装类或对象的最佳方案

JS封装类或对象的最佳方案 面向对象强大的优点之一是能够创建自己专用的类或者对象,封装一组属性和行为。抛开性能来说,JS要比面向对象语言如JAVA要灵活好用的多,组装数据结构很灵活方便。那么我们如何来用面向对象的思维来定义JavaScript的类或对象呢? 问题的出现 如果要抽象出来一个...

JSON的学习了解

JSON 是 JavaScript的一个严格的子集,利用JavaScript中的一些模式来表示结构化数据。 一.JSON 语法 JSON 和 XML 类型,都是一种结构化的数据表示方式。所以,JSON 并不是 JavaScript独有的数据格式,其他很多语言都可以对 JSON 进行解析和序...

Ajax的学习

2005 年 Jesse James Garrett 发表了一篇文章,标题为:“Ajax:A new Approach to WebApplications” 他在这篇文章里介绍了一种技术,用他的话说,就叫:Ajax,是 Asynchronous,JavaScript + XML 的简写。这种...

javascript错误处理与调试

JavaScript 在错误处理调试上一直是它的软肋,如果脚本出错,给出的提示经常也让人摸不着头脑。 ECMAScript 第 3 版为了解决这个问题引入了 try…catch 和 throw 语句以及一些错误类型,让开发人员更加适时的处理错误。 一.浏览器错误报告 随着浏览器的不断升级...